Who funds The Center for Advanced Defense Studies Inc
EIN 73-1681366 · Washington, DC · NTEE Q40
The Center for Advanced Defense Studies Inc of Washington, DC (EIN 73-1681366) was named as a grant recipient by 19 funders in 40 grants paid totaling $12,905,118 in tax years 2018–2024,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
